Welcome to the Group for Software Science of the Department of Scientific Computing


We focus on research in programming paradigms, languages, compilers and software infrastructures for scientific computing to support users in the process of solving increasingly complex compute- and data-intensive problems in science and engineering on high-end parallel and distributed computing platforms.
